Explanation:
1) Velocity is DISPLACEMENT over time.
at 1 m/s, total time of walking is 9000 seconds
displacement is 3000 m north and 5000 - 1000 = 4000 m east
4000 m/ 9000 s = 0.44 m/s E
3000 m/ 9000s = 0.33 m/s N
2) constant speed means no acceleration
3) A. a scalar calculated as distance divided by time.
4) displacement 50 km N and 80 km W
v = √(50² + 80²) / (1 + 2) = 31.446603... km/hr
Answer:

Explanation:
<u>Given Data:</u>
Momentum = P = 700 kg m/s
Velocity = v = 10 m/s
<u>Required:</u>
Mass = m = ?
<u>Formula:</u>
P = mv
<u>Solution:</u>
m = P / v
m = 700 / 10
m = 70 kg
